Update supported Spark and Java versions in installation guide

Open andygrove opened this issue 1 year ago • 3 comments

What is the problem the feature request solves?

Installation guide currently says:

Requirements:

  • Apache Spark 3.3, or 3.4
  • JDK 8 and up
  • GLIBC 2.17 (Centos 7) and up

We now support Spark 3.5 and have experimental support for 4.0

We do not support JDK 8 with Spark 4 ... we should state which Java versions are supported for each Spark version to avoid confusion

Hey folks,

I installed the jar https://mvnrepository.com/artifact/org.apache.datafusion/comet-parent-spark3.5_2.12/0.3.0 on my cluster where we run spark 3.5 and we use java 8

When running spark with apache datafusion comet jar included, the driver throws this exception:

py4j.protocol.Py4JJavaError: An error occurred while calling None.org.apache.spark.api.java.JavaSparkContext.
: java.lang.UnsupportedClassVersionError: org/apache/comet/CometRuntimeException has been compiled by a more recent version of the Java Runtime (class file version 55.0), this version of the Java Runtime only recognizes class file versions up to 52.0

Seems some classes are compiled by java 11 also for comet jars for spark 3.5 version... May I ask whether this is expected or maybe something wrong with my setup also, asking because it is mentioned that java version 8 is supported

Hi @zemin-piao,

Just to let you know in case you still have issues. I faced the same error and ended up with building from source with java 8 and it works. So it seems that comet does support java 8, but only if you build directly from source.

I hope there is some information about java version compatibility of both build-time & released jar in docs to avoid confusion like this.
